Steve Scalise says Republicans already have big plans for the first 100 days

McALLEN, TX — House Republicans are already thinking about what government would look like if the GOP controlled all of Washington next year. And House Majority Leader Steve Scalise told NOTUS on Monday that Republicans want to pass a package through budget reconciliation in the first 100 days that would cut taxes and provide new funding for a border wall.

“I have already spoken to President Trump about what his top priorities would be,” Scalise said during an interview at the border.

“Of course there are some things he can do through executive action, like end detention and release,” Scalise continued, referring to the practice of releasing migrants held at the border while they are on await an immigration hearing. “On day one he would start negotiating to stay in Mexico, but he would need additional funding to start building the wall again, and we could bring that into something like a budget vote.”
